Sotalol and Mechanism of Action

Patient was educated on Sotalol and its mechanism of action as follows: Sotalol is an antiarrhythmic potassium channel blocker medication that blocks the movement of potassium ions out of the cells in the cardiac muscle. Sotalol in addition to being a potassium channel blocker is also a Beta blocker. Precautions to be Exercised While Taking Sodium Nitroprusside-2

Patient was educated on precautions to be exercised while taking Sodium Nitroprusside as follows: Sodium Nitroprusside is contraindicated in individuals with abnormally low blood pressures. Use of this medication in hypotensive individuals can result in extremely low blood pressure with reduced flow to vital organs, resulting in compromised function of these organs. Side Effects of Sodium Nitroprusside Use

Patient was educated on the side effects of using Sodium Nitroprusside as follows: Symptoms of hypotension can occur secondary to arterial and venous vasodilation with reduced resistance to the contraction of heart and increased capacitance of the veins. This can reduce blood supply to distant vital organs, such as, brain and result in symptoms such as, dizziness, headache, and feeling lightheaded.
